Video Fixer Description
Video Fixer is a very easy-to-use Windows tool that can fix damaged and corrupt video files, even if the files in question are not completely downloaded. There's nothing too complicated about this application, seeing as users can repair the video file in just a few clicks. Video Fixer supports the most popular video files out there, including AVI, ASF, WMV, WMA, RM, RA, RAM and DivX, with the repair process taking just a few minutes, depending on the file size. The interface makes the whole job very easy, as it provides nifty buttons to add damaged files to the list and start the actual repair process. Besides fixing the damaged or corrupted files, Video Fixer can also check and remove indexes of the video files you choose, but that's a feature only available in the full version. Although there's no settings menu to help you configure the app, developers have also included a detailed help file, thus offering you the possibility to obtain usage instructions from within the app. If we were to vote for an improvement, we would go for drag and drop support to quickly add new files to the list and for a built-in media player. At this moment, Video Fixer opens all files with Windows Media Player. All in all, Video Fixer might come in handy to many users out there, although it can be easily considered a very expensive product. It's still free to try, so you can give it a quick try right now.
